
4 0 c m
30cm
actual image size: 20cm x 32cm
Description
Saint Cecilia
Image Details
Location
France, Maine-et-Loire, Angers, Cathedral
Collection
Conway Library, Courtauld Institute of Art
© The Courtauld Institute of Art, London